    The Underwriting Support Staff position is responsible for providing support to the Underwriting Staff. The primary focus of this position is to complete all necessary required tasks from the time of loan approval up through the file funding and recording. This position will be a liaison for the Underwriting process between the Branch personnel and the Underwriters. Tasks include receiving new loan submissions, set-up, stacking and preparing for the Underwriting process, conducting Pre-Audits, ordering appraisal reviews, reviewing conditions within your authority level (dependent on level of experience) PTD and at Funding and any other tasks as deemed necessary by the Team Lead and/or Underwriting Manager.

    What YOU will do to make a difference at Summit Funding:

    • Conduct Pre-Audit reviews on fully underwritten files as directed by the Team Lead and/or Underwriting Manager.
    • Order Appraisal reviews on files per Underwriters requests or as directed by the TeamLead and/or Underwriting Manager.
    • Review PTD conditions as directed by the Team Lead and/or Underwriting Manager.
    • Review Funding conditions as directed by the Team Lead and/or Underwriting Manager.
    • Conduct loan set up, file stacking, logging and other responsibilities as directed by the Team Lead and/or Underwriting Manager.
